What is the Notary Application Georgia
The Notary Application Georgia is a formal document that individuals must complete to become a notary public in the state of Georgia. This application outlines the applicant's qualifications and intent to serve as a notary, which includes witnessing signatures, administering oaths, and performing other official acts. The form collects essential information such as the applicant's name, address, and background, ensuring that only qualified individuals are appointed as notaries. Steps to complete the Notary Application Georgia
Completing the Notary Application Georgia involves several key steps. First, gather all necessary personal information, including your full name, address, and contact details. Next, ensure you meet the eligibility criteria, which typically include being at least eighteen years old and a resident of Georgia. After filling out the application form, review it for accuracy and completeness. Finally, submit the application to the appropriate authority, which may require a fee. Required Documents
When applying for the Notary Application Georgia, several documents may be required to support your application. These typically include a valid government-issued photo ID, such as a driver's license or passport, to verify your identity. Additionally, you may need to provide proof of residency in Georgia, such as a utility bill or lease agreement. Some counties may also request a background check or a character reference. Eligibility Criteria
To be eligible for the Notary Application Georgia, applicants must meet specific criteria set by the state. Generally, you must be a resident of Georgia and at least eighteen years old. Applicants should also possess a good moral character and not have any felony convictions that would disqualify them from serving as a notary. Form Submission Methods (Online / Mail / In-Person)
The submission of the Notary Application Georgia can typically be done through various methods. Applicants may have the option to submit their application online, depending on the county's regulations. Alternatively, you can mail the completed application to the designated office or submit it in person. Each submission method may have different processing times and requirements, so it's important to check with the local notary authority for specific instructions.
